手撸一个Oracle Rac(3)

(文章太长,只能分段发表,哎~)

四、RAC维护一般命令

1. 查看集群状态

grid用户执行

crs_stat -t

手撸一个Oracle Rac(3)

srvctl status database -d orcl

手撸一个Oracle Rac(3)

2. 检查CRS状态

检查本地CRS状态(grid用户执行)

crsctl check crs

手撸一个Oracle Rac(3)

检查集群CRS状态

crsctl check cluster

手撸一个Oracle Rac(3)

3. 查看集群中节点信息

olsnnodes -n -i -s -t

手撸一个Oracle Rac(3)

4. 查看voting表决盘信息

crsctl query css votedisk

手撸一个Oracle Rac(3)

5. 查看集群SCAN VIP信息

srvctl config scan

手撸一个Oracle Rac(3)

查看集群SCAN Listener

srvctl config scan_listener

手撸一个Oracle Rac(3)

6. 启动停止数据库集群

启动数据库

srvctl start database -d orcl

停止数据库

srvctl stop database -d orcl

启动和停止数据库的命令正常情况下没有返回信息,遵从的没有消息就是最好消息的规则。

7. 启动和关停节点

切换到root用户,执行以下命令,这个会关闭所有节点,与关停集群类似

/u01/app/11.2.0/grid/bin/crsctl stop crs

手撸一个Oracle Rac(3)

启动命令

/u01/app/11.2.0/grid/bin/crsctl start crs

手撸一个Oracle Rac(3)

EM管理

oracle用户下执行

emctl status dbconsole

手撸一个Oracle Rac(3)

启动和停止

emctl start dbconsole

emctl stop dbconsole

8. 检查数据库是否启动

单节点Oracle数据用oracle进行操作,RAC版本的用grid进行一样操作

切换到grid用户

su – grid

连接数据库

sqlplus /nolog

登陆数据库

conn / as sysdba

检查数据库是否启动

select status from v$instance;

手撸一个Oracle Rac(3)

© 版权声明

相关文章

1 条评论

  • 皮不卡秋秋煎bingo子
    皮不卡秋秋煎bingo子 投稿者

    收藏了,感谢分享

    回复